Understanding the Functionality of D27256 Air Compressor Regulator
The D27256 air compressor regulator is designed to control the pressure of compressed air within an air compressor system. It ensures that the pressure remains within a specified range, preventing damage to equipment and improving overall efficiency. By regulating the pressure, the regulator helps to extend the lifespan of the compressor and its associated components.

How Does the D27256 Air Compressor Regulator Work?
The D27256 air compressor regulator operates through a combination of diaphragm and spring mechanisms. When the pressure within the air compressor exceeds the set limit, the regulator opens, allowing excess air to escape. Conversely, when the pressure drops below the desired level, the regulator closes, re-introducing air to the system. This constant pressure regulation ensures that the air compressor operates at peak efficiency.

Common Concerns and Troubleshooting Tips for the D27256 Air Compressor Regulator
Leaking Regulator: If you notice a leak in the regulator, it may be due to a worn-out diaphragm or seal. Replace these components to resolve the issue.
Incorrect Pressure Settings: If the pressure is not within the desired range, check the regulator's settings and adjust them accordingly. Ensure that the pressure relief valve is functioning correctly.
Reduced Air Flow: If the air flow is reduced, it could be due to a clogged filter or a faulty regulator. Clean the filter and inspect the regulator for any signs of damage.
Unusual Noises: If you hear unusual noises coming from the regulator, it may be due to a loose component or an air leak. Check the regulator for any loose parts and tighten them if necessary.
